Transaction ab9236e633f6534fdf16f3bd36108a62cf90ee008c914bca187d25bdec5b2b63

4 Input
2 Outputs
  • ab9236e633f6534fdf16f3bd36108a62cf90ee008c914bca187d25bdec5b2b63:0
  • value  167587
    address  3B5rAqLU4AaNnqWzFrERNAnUnsZYHiZ2FK
  • ab9236e633f6534fdf16f3bd36108a62cf90ee008c914bca187d25bdec5b2b63:1
  • value  3593195
    address  3QzfwaUp1Dv9r3MhCASzSvBsDDMtHfwEjQ